STC89C51RC Microcontroller by STMicroelectronics
The STC89C51RC microcontroller is a powerful and versatile 8-bit MCU from STMicroelectronics, designed to offer a high-performance solution for embedded systems. Based on the widely-adopted 8051 architecture, this microcontroller integrates advanced features with the traditional benefits of the 8051 instruction set, making it suitable for a wide range of applications in industrial control, consumer electronics, and automation.
One of the standout features of the STC89C51RC is its enhanced processing speed. The device operates at up to 33MHz, significantly faster than the standard 12MHz of classic 8051 devices, providing an excellent balance between power consumption and processing capability. This is achieved through an efficient clocking system that allows for reduced instruction cycle times.
The STC89C51RC offers a robust set of peripherals and interfaces, including:
- 32KB of flash memory, ensuring ample space for complex application code and data storage.
- 1KB of RAM for variable storage and efficient data manipulation.
- Four 8-bit I/O ports, providing up to 32 I/O lines for versatile connectivity with external components.
- Three 16-bit timers/counters, enabling precise timing and event counting for various applications.
- A full-duplex serial communication interface that supports a variety of communication protocols, enhancing the MCU's connectivity.
The device also features a dual data pointer, a feature that simplifies data movement and increases the efficiency of code execution. Power management is another area where the STC89C51RC excels, offering a range of power-down modes to conserve energy in low-power applications.
For developers, STMicroelectronics provides comprehensive support for the STC89C51RC, including development tools, software libraries, and documentation to streamline the design process. This ensures a smooth development experience, from prototyping to production.
Whether you are developing complex control systems or simple consumer devices, the STC89C51RC microcontroller offers a reliable, cost-effective solution that does not compromise on performance.